Italian Salad Recipe

This Italian Salad is loaded with fresh flavor and the homemade Italian Dressing is zesty and flavorful! The perfect pairing to your weeknight meal.

Prep Time
10 mins
Total Time
10 mins
Servings: 6 servings
Calories: 317 kcal
Course: Side Dish
Cuisine: Italian

Ingredients

For the salad
  • 6 cups salad mix including iceburg lettuce (or romaine, purple cabbage, and shredded carrots)
  • ¼ red onion sliced
  • 8 mild pepperoncinis
  • 2 roma tomatoes sliced
  • 1 cup black olives
  • 1 cup croutons
  • 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ese
For the dressing
  • ½ cup olive oil
  • ¼ cup white vinegar
  • 2 Tablespoons mayonnaise
  • 2 T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on garlic salt
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, combine salad mix, red onion, pepperoncinis, tomatoes, and black olives. Refrigerate until ready to serve.
  2. In a large mason jar, add dressing ingredients. Shake until blended.
  3. To serve, top salad with croutons, parmesan cheese, and Italian dressing. ENJOY.

Notes

  • Don’t be shy with the dressing! This dressing is made to be used liberally and is so tasty you won’t regret it. 
  • Use freshly grated parmesan cheese for the best flavor. The classic “green cap” parmesan will work in a pinch, but you lose out on some flavor and melt-y texture by not grating your own.
  • I love using plum tomatoes like a Roma, but you can also use cherry tomatoes. There is a higher ratio of skin-to-flesh with cherries, making those bites a bit chewier than if you use Romas. I’d recommend halving cherry tomatoes if you go that route.
  • Don’t want it spicy? Try it with artichoke hearts instead of pepperoncini. 
  • Or if you’re looking for a crispy crunch, try adding a few thin-sliced cucumbers for an extra-summer flavor. I like English cucumbers because they are seedless and grow with a thinner skin.
